Inspector’s narrative

What the inspector wrote

It was alleged that “Facility staff are not keeping the facility at a comfortable temperature for residents” It was alleged that on 12/8/2022 around 7am R1’s room was at 67 degrees Fahrenheit and R1 had expressed being painfully freezing with cold feet despite having a pile of blankets on them. LPA conducted staff interviews which revealed that the facility is kept at a comfortable temperature and the facility has a heater for the entire home. Staff revealed residents are provided with extra blankets upon their request and R1 tended to express being cold and had a heater in their room. LPA conducted (2) resident interviews. Interview with R1 revealed at times the facility is cold and are provided with heaters and blankets from staff when they request it. (1) other resident was interviewed who was unable to provide information due to not being oriented. LPA conducted a visit on 12/16/2022 and observed the facility thermostat read 70 Fahrenheit. LPA observed facility residents had blankets in their rooms and observed the linens available at the facility. Therefore, the allegation is unsubstantiated at this time. It was alleged that “Staff left resident on the floor after a fall for a prolonged period of time”. It was alleged that Resident #2 (R2) was left on the floor of their room after experiencing a fall for hours, despite calling for staff assistance on 12/7/2022. It was alleged staff came and assisted the resident after hours of being on the floor unclothed and had placed a chair on the edge of the resident’s bed to prevent them from falling again. LPA conducted records review of facility incident reports and found no reports had been submitted to the regional office for R2 12/7/2022. LPA conducted (2) staff interviews which revealed staff could not recall an incident were R2 had a fall at night around the incident date. LPA conducted (2) resident interviews. R2 was interviewed who was unable to provide information due to not being oriented. (1) other resident interviewed was unable to recall if R2 fell. Therefore, the allegation is unsubstantiated. It was alleged that “Facility staff grab residents forcefully while changing residents clothing”. It was alleged that on 12/8/2022 R1 had been changed by staff and their arm was handled in a rough manner, where R1 had yelled in pain. LPA conducted (2) staff interviews who denied handling R1 roughly or witnessing any staff handle R1 roughly. Staff reported seeing no injuries on R1 around the incident date. LPA conducted (2) resident interviews. R1 was interviewed who denied the staff handed them in a rough manner. R1 could not recall a time when they yelled out in pain around the incident date. (1) other resident was interviewed who was unable to provide information due to not being oriented. Therefore, the allegation is unsubstantiated. It was alleged that “Facility staff are not ensuring floors are kept clean”. It was alleged that R1 and R2’s room were not kept clean on 12/8/2022, as there was blood that was found on the floor. LPA received photos of red stains on a floor. LPA conducted interviews with (2) staff. (1) staff interview denied seeing any blood on R1 and R2’s bedroom floor. (1) other staff interviewed revealed that R1 and R2’s room was soiled with stains on the floor but was unable to state what the stains were from. This staff reported cleaning R1 and R2’s room when it was dirty, and cleaning the stains. Staff denied R1’s room was dirty for a prolonged period of time. LPA conducted interview with (2) residents. Interview with R1 revealed having no issues with the cleanliness of their room. R2 was interviewed who was unable to provide information due to not being oriented. LPA conducted a walk through of the facility on 12/16/2022 and found the facility floors were clean and did not find debris or blood in any resident room. Therefore, the allegation is unsubstantiated. It was alleged that ”Facility staff do not properly assist resident with toileting needs” It was alleged that R1 had asked staff for assistance with toileting on 12/8/2022, and that staff had told R1 to go in their diaper instead. LPA conducted interview with (2) staff interviews which revealed R1 would refuse to use Hoyer lift to be taken to the restroom safely due to fall risk. R1 required (2) to (3) people to assist in incontinent care and would give R1 the choice to go in their diaper or be taken to the restroom with the Hoyer lift. Staff revealed R1 refused to use the Hoyer lift when asked by staff. (2) staff interviewed denied refusing to take R1 to the restroom and telling them to go in their diaper instead. LPA conducted (2) resident interviews. R1 was interviewed which revealed conflicting information as R1 initially stated that staff do not take R1 to the restroom, then later in the interview stating that staff do take them to the restroom. (1) other resident interviewed was unable to provide information due to not being oriented. LPA conducted interview with (1) outside source which revealed that R1 was witnessed being taken to the restrooms to relive themselves. Therefore, the allegation is unsubstantiated. Although the allegations may have happened or are valid, there is no preponderance of evidence to prove the alleged violations did or did not occur, therefore the allegations are unsubstantiated. An exit interview was conducted, and a copy of this report was provided.
